How much does an Enterprise Applications Analyst IV make in Colorado? The average Enterprise Applications Analyst IV salary in Colorado is $140,100 as of May 28, 2024, but the range typically falls between $124,400 and $155,100.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on the city and many other important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, the number of years you have spent in your profession.
Percentile | Salary | Location | Last Updated |
10th Percentile Enterprise Applications Analyst IV Salary | $110,106 | CO | May 28, 2024 |
25th Percentile Enterprise Applications Analyst IV Salary | $124,400 | CO | May 28, 2024 |
50th Percentile Enterprise Applications Analyst IV Salary | $140,100 | CO | May 28, 2024 |
75th Percentile Enterprise Applications Analyst IV Salary | $155,100 | CO | May 28, 2024 |
90th Percentile Enterprise Applications Analyst IV Salary | $168,757 | CO | May 28, 2024 |
The Enterprise Applications Analyst IV coordinates with cross-functional teams to gather requirements by understanding workflow, goals, and processes. Analyzes business needs and processes to assist with developing, implementing, and maintaining the organization's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) applications. Being an Enterprise Applications Analyst IV documents business requirements, functional specifications, and process maps to serve as a reference for the organization. Acts as liaison between the development teams and business stakeholders to ensure that ERP solutions align with business objectives. In addition, Enterprise Applications Analyst IV analyzes system performance and user feedback to identify opportunities to improve processes and ERP functionality. Generates and monitors regular reports to ensure the reliability, security, and efficiency of ERP applications. Requ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ager. Being an Enterprise Applications Analyst IV work is highly independent. May assume a team lead role for the work group. A specialist on complex technical and business matters. Working as an Enterprise Applications Analyst IV typically requires 7+ years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
